Child Warrior/Average adult 3rd-rate warrior (your average bandit/warrior) 2nd-rate warrior

1st-rate warrior wall that separates due to lacking qi, technique or enlightenment

Peak warrior <-- MC's level< p>

wall that again separates due to lacking qi, technique or enlightenment Transcendent Master

Each wall is difficult to crossover. Many never manage to cross the first wall. A peak warrior is rare and, as the system mentions, are good enough to lead sects.

Fire King is past the Transcendent stage because he apparently did the Reverse Origin which is basically like being so strong your power becomes overwhelming and it basically seems to overflow and restart from the beginning. So Fire King is multiple tiers above MC and is known as one of the 5 strongest in the world.

BTW, you generally have 3 paths in Murim: Orthodox, Unorthodox and Demonic.

We all know that the Orthodox factions are supposed to be the "Good Guys", but they're often rotten to the core.

Unorthodox are supposed to be the "Evil", dark path. Which they often are, but not always.

"Demonic" don't especially mean "evil", though many are, they simply believe in another religion.
